Definition: A painless imaging test that uses sound waves to examine the kidneys, bladder, and urinary tract.
Fasting: Generally, no fast is required for this test. You can eat normally, unless the medical center directs a solid food fast of 6 to 8 hours to facilitate the view of the kidneys if you have a lot of intestinal gas. Drinking water is not only allowed but strictly necessary.
Medication: You can and should maintain your usual medication, taking it with water. If you have doubts about any particular drug, remember that you should always consult your doctor beforehand.
Clothing and Accessories: We suggest wearing comfortable and loose clothing. Ideally, wear two-piece items (like pants and a shirt) so that it is very easy to leave the abdomen and pelvis area exposed without having to undress completely. There are no strict metal restrictions, but it is preferable to avoid large belts or jewelry that interfere with the belly area.
Specific Requirements: The most important requirement is to arrive with a completely full bladder. To achieve this, you must drink approximately 1 liter of water (about 4 to 6 glasses), finishing an hour before the appointment. It is essential not to urinate until the medical staff indicates the test has finished.
Expected discomfort or pain from the test: It is a completely safe procedure and does not cause pain. The only discomfort you might feel is a strong urge to urinate, especially when the specialist gently presses your abdomen with the device (transducer) to obtain the images. You will also feel a slight initial cold from the gel applied to the skin.
